Job description

Responsibilities
  • Own and manage assigned areas of the multi-entity month-end close, including journal entries, accruals, and intercompany activity, ensuring completion on time and to a high standard.
  • Supervise and develop staff accountants and clerks; review their work, mentor their growth, and own the timeliness and integrity of the close for the assigned area.
  • Prepare and review balance-sheet reconciliations; investigate and clear variances rather than carrying them forward.
  • Maintain accuracy in Microsoft Dynamics 365 Business Central, including vendor setup, GL coding, and journal and cash-receipt import files.
  • Administer bank activity and positive-pay files and perform account analyses with banking partners; uphold and enforce segregation-of-duties and approval controls over disbursements.
  • Review and code corporate expenses, support accounts‑payable workflows, and reconcile related accounts.
  • Produce internal and management reporting, support liquidity and cash forecasting, and contribute to financial dashboards used by leadership.
  • Prepare schedules and supporting documentation for the annual external audit; serve as a primary point of contact for external auditors and lender and regulatory reporting.
  • Document, standardize, and improve recurring accounting processes, and lead the integration of acquired entities and new systems onto consistent close procedures.
Requirements
  • Strong general‑ledger and reconciliation fundamentals, including full‑cycle month‑end close and close ownership.
  • Demonstrated supervisory or lead experience, including reviewing others' work and developing staff.
  • Advanced Excel skills (complex formulas, pivot tables, data connections, and large‑data cleanup).
  • Strong attention to detail and the ownership instinct to close items rather than carry them.
  • Strong verbal and written communication skills, including with banking partners, auditors, and internal stakeholders.
  • Ability to prioritize and manage multiple discrete priorities in a dynamic, high‑volume environment and provide timely follow‑up and resolution.
  • Experience with Microsoft Dynamics 365 Business Central or a comparable ERP preferred.
  • Insurance, TPA, claims administration, trust/fiduciary, or other multi‑entity, high‑transaction‑volume experience preferred.
